Arkansas Amended Complaint for Personal Injury and Wrongful Death An Amended Complaint for Personal Injury and Wrongful Death is a legal document filed in the state of Arkansas to seek compensation for damages resulting from a personal injury accident that caused the death of an individual. This complaint is typically filed to amend or update an initial complaint with additional information, parties involved, or legal claims. When filing an Arkansas Amended Complaint for Personal Injury and Wrongful Death, it is important to include specific keywords and details that accurately describe the incident and the individuals involved in order to provide a clear understanding of the case. Key details to include in an Arkansas Amended Complaint for Personal Injury and Wrongful Death may consist of: 1. Parties: Clearly identify the plaintiff(s), who is bringing the lawsuit, and the defendant(s), who are being sued. This may include the injured individual, the deceased's legal representative, and any other relevant parties. 2. Case details: Provide a thorough account of what happened, describing the incident that led to the personal injury and wrongful death. Include the date, time, and location of the accident, as well as any supporting evidence, witness statements, or expert opinions regarding liability and negligence. 3. Personal Injury Claims: List the specific injuries sustained by the deceased before their passing, detailing the severity, medical treatments received, and any long-term effects or disabilities caused by the accident. 4. Wrongful Death Claims: Outline the damages suffered by the deceased's surviving family members, such as loss of financial support, emotional distress, loss of consortium, funeral expenses, and any other related financial burdens. 5. Legal grounds: Specify the legal basis for the lawsuit, such as negligence, product liability, premises liability, medical malpractice, or any other applicable cause of action. Clearly state the relevant Arkansas state laws and legal principles that support the claim for compensation. 6. Damages sought: Clearly state the specific amount of monetary compensation being sought for both personal injury and wrongful death claims. This should include not only economic damages (medical expenses, loss of income, etc.) but also non-economic damages (pain and suffering, emotional distress, etc.). Rule 12 - Defenses and Objections; When and How Presented; by Pleading or Motion; Motion for Judgment on The Pleadings (a)When Presented. (1) A defendant shall file his or her answer within 30 days after the service of summons and complaint upon him or her.

The defendant shall answer the amendments, or the complaint as amended, within 30 days after service thereof, or such other time as the court may direct, and judgment by default may be entered upon failure to answer, as in other cases.

A party shall plead in response to an amended pleading within the time remaining for response to the original pleading or within 20 days after service of the amended pleading, whichever period is longer, unless the court otherwise orders. (b)Amendments to Conform to the Evidence.

An amended pleading is a pleading that is entirely rewritten pertaining to matters of substance, and is used in place of, and supersedes the original pleading; an amended Complaint should be verified the same as the original Complaint and a Summons issued and served on un-served defendants, and time to answer or ...

Within the State of Arkansas, you normally have thirty (30) days to file an Answer or Response to avoid being in default.

Wrongful death arises when a person dies due to the negligent or intentional act of another person or company. The Arkansas wrongful death statute is AR Code § 16-62-102. This statute outlines the rules for filing a wrongful death lawsuit in Arkansas and the rights of those who have lost a loved one to wrongful death.
